Prams are designed for newborns and allow them to lie flat, which is vital for healthy lung development. They usually come with a bassinet or carrycot. Many prams can also be converted into pushchairs to accommodate older children.
Safety features were introduced in the 1920s such as larger prams, deeper wheels and lower base frames. These features aid in preventing runaway prams that could cause serious injury or death.

Choosing the right pram for your child is essential to ensure their safety and comfort. Pick a stroller that features a five-point harness. This means that it includes two straps on the shoulders and waist, two straps around the waist, and a fourth between your legs. This kind of harness will protect your child in the event of an accident or sudden stop. In addition, instruct your child not to stand up or lean against the pram as this could be hazardous for them.
The ideal pram for your child will be based on their age and size. To avoid spinal issues, newborns are best placed in a flat position for the first four to five months of their lives. Also, older babies should be sat up in the pram only when they're ready. Ask your health care provider to determine whether your baby is in the right place.

It's easy to clean
It's essential to keep your baby's pram clean to ensure that it's free from dirt and germs. This can be accomplished by adhering to a regular routine of cleaning. This involves an appropriate drying process, which is crucial to stop the growth of harmful mould and mildew. It's also best to use non-toxic, natural disinfectants that are safe for your child and the environment. You should also consider purchasing various cleaning tools, such as scrubbing brushes and wipes, to clean hard-to-reach areas.
The best way to begin is by vacuuming the fabric parts of the pram using the nozzle attachment. This will remove any dust and crumbs that are floating around. Clean the fabric components in warm water using mild detergent. Avoid washing the fabric with a machine as it can damage the fabric. Let the pram air dry out from direct sunlight which may fade colours.
